I'm jumping into this conversation a bit late, but here's my experiences
with footnotes.
This past summer I spent a bit of time attempting to write a term paper
in AbiWord (version 1.9-something-or-other on Debian). I had a few
problems.
The main problem I had was that after a few pages of text and footnotes,
the number would mess up. I would start getting duplicate numbers. All of
a sudden, entering my 8th footnote (for example), it would get numbered
"1" and appear on the first page. Or it would get numbered "4" and appear
below the previous number 4. I couldn't figure out any pattern, and I
didn't have time to fight with it.
One workaround I found was exporting it as RTF and then reloading it.
This seemed to cause all the footnotes to get renumbered and resorted. It
wasn't ideal, but it did help.
That was the main thing. I hope to get some time soon to see if this
behavior still happens and to fill out some bug reports if I can find any
patterns.
Apart from this issue, I would use AbiWord for my major papers. It may
work now (with v2.0.1 out), but I haven't had time to test it again.
